Step function gnuplot download

Primary download site on sourceforge git repository. By default gnuplot will automatically scale the axes to. I tried to rename it but after that i could not open it even with a click. There is a twostep procedure to produce this result.

Chocolatey is software management automation for windows that wraps installers, executables, zips, and scripts into compiled packages. The latest version of gnuplot works with both formats without requiring you to specify a columnseparator. It is widely used on many platforms, including ms windows, linux, unix, and osx. Gnuplot is a free, commanddriven, interactive, function and data plotting. View the graphics file that was produced in your favorite graphics viewer. Here is an example of plotting ysinx, which you may often see at.

Gnuplot is a free, commanddriven, interactive, function and data plotting program. Distributions known to package octave include debian, ubuntu, fedora, gentoo, and opensuse. Suppressing the key by default, gnuplot places a key in the upper right corner of the plot consisting of the file name and the plotting symbol used for that data. The function is used on the following line to plot the vector field over only part of the surface. Gnuplot has the ability to fit a function containing parameters to a data file. Stepbystep guide on using macros to automate calculations from spreadsheets in microsoft excel in earth sciences or any type of work, we might come up with using an existing spreadsheet to calculate our data. In gnuplot it is easy to define a continuous and differentiable function such as fx x, but what to do if we need a function that fulfill non of these. I need to change steps in which y values increase while plotting my graph. After installation, start gnuplot from the desktop icon. The ternary operator is very useful both in constructing piecewise functions and in. This is the last release planned for the gnuplot 5.

The ternary operator is very useful both in constructing piecewise functions and. Executable versions of gnu octave for gnu linux systems are provided by the individual distributions. In order to plot a function gnuplot calculates 100 points of the given function and draw a line through them. To produce the sharp edges of the rectangular function we use a higher number of sampling points also in fig. Modify your code so that is uses the gnuplot class and its functions. The solution is to follow the download link from gnuplot headquarters to get the source. A major problem with ms excel is that you cannot create a graph for a function. Gnuplot is a program for creating plots, charts, and graphs that runs. Call gnuplot with the name of the gnuplot control file. Here are samples of png output from some of the demos. And, you will also learn the difference between a line chart and a step chart.

In order to plot a function gnuplot calculates 100 points of the given function. To plot a function, use the plotsplot command with a range of xaxis or x and y ranges for 3dim. The simplest method to plot multiple data files is to insert a for loop inside the plot command of gnuplot. Gnuplot is a commandline driven interactive function plotting utility for unix, msdos, and vms platforms. To install gnuplot in windows you first need to run the file you downloaded. Run your code so that it creates a gnuplot control file. If we want to plot that data in gnuplot we have to keep track of the current position manually by storing its x,y value as variables by. Tabulating a function to tabulate the function fx and to store the result in a. So today, in this post, id like to share with you a step by step process to create a step chart in excel. Chocolatey is trusted by businesses to manage software deployments. Gnuplot making animation institute of earth sciences.

Gnuplot is a portable commandline driven interactive datafile text or binary and function plotting utility for unix, ibm os2, ms windows, dos, apple macintosh, vms, atari and many other platforms. Gnuplot plotting multiple data files gnuplot tutorial. Gnuplot contains an implementation of the nonlinear leastsquares nlls marquardtlevenberg algorithm. I am using gnuplot to draw step functions from an input file. But, you can use some easy to follow steps to create it in no time. For information on other functions, type help functions in gnuplot. Gnuplot is distributed with a large set of demonstration scripts. In excel, there is no default option to create a step chart. Gnuplot is a command line driven interactive function plotting utility. Advertisement gnuplot is able to generate both 2d and 3d plots. See the code from the example plots that are discussed below for details on step 1. Markers are accepted and plotted on the given positions, however, this is a rarely needed feature for step plots.

Gnuplot supports many different types of terminals, plotters, and printers including many color devices and pseudodevices like latex and can easily be extended to include new devices. To see various demos in action, download the files, open the solution visual studio and run demo. Initially before rotation, your screen is parallel to the xy plane and the zaxis is perpendicular to that. It also retains support for older systems such as vms, ultrix, os2, and msdos.

Gnuplot is a popular portable free graphing software program for download. Precompiled executeables and source code for gnuplot 4. Gnuplot is a portable commandline driven graphing utility for windows, linux, os2, osx, vms, and many other platforms. It was originally intended as graphical program which would allow scientists and students to visualize mathematical functions and data. This is tutorial looking at how to use the main graphing function octave provides. Now explore setting the ranges on the x and y axes manually. Gnuplot tutorial gnuplot is convenient software to plot builtin functions and any other external data. If each column of data in the input file contains a label in the first row rather than a data value, this label can be used to identify the column on input andor in the plot legend. First, we willl learn how to obtain the laplace transform of a piecewise.

The view point in the 3dimensional plot is controlled by set view command. Step functions we now demonstrate the most signi cant advantage of laplace transforms over other solution methods. A famous scientific plotting package, features include 2d and 3d plotting, a huge number of output formats, interactive input or scriptdriven options, and a large set of scripted examples. The fit command can fit a userdefined function to a set of data points x,y or x,y,z, using an implementation of the nonlinear leastsquares nlls marquardtlevenberg algorithm any userdefined variable occurring in the function body may serve as a fit parameter, but the return type of the function must be real. I would like to plot the inverse of yxex, with dashed lines leading to the point exp1, 1 set parametric set arrow 1 from 4,0 to 4,0 nohead set arrow 2 from 0,4 to 0,4 nohead set trang. A portable, multiplatform, commandline driven graphing utility. The delay between an octave source release and the availability of a package for a particular gnu.

439 572 555 754 85 505 223 488 1096 237 112 490 630 1337 1251 430 308 804 810 1467 133 1479 793 162 1402 845 299 1443 18 935 344 440 816 628 1489 882 1010 1276 1468 1365 1449 1013 140 700 10